Northern Centre PA-Clearfield PA- 813 AM EST Mon Dec 11 2023 ...A BAND OF HEAVY SNOW SHOWERS WILL AFFECT PARTS OF NORTHERN CENTRE AND CLEARFIELD COUNTIES... HAZARDS...A band of heavy snow showers which can rapidly reduce visibility to less than one mile. LOCATION AND MOVEMENT...At 813 AM EST, a band of heavy snow was along a line extending from Clearfield to 22 miles east of DuBois and moving southeast at 15 MPH. LOCATIONS IMPACTED INCLUDE... Clearfield, Philipsburg, Woodland, Penfield, Hyde, Plymptonville, Rockton, Chester Hill, Snow Shoe, North Philipsburg, Clarence, South Philipsburg, Moshannon, Pine Glen, Black Moshannon State Park, Parker Dam State Park, Lecontes Mills, S.B. Elliot State Park, Morrisdale, and West Decatur. For those driving on Interstate 80, this includes areas between the Dubois Route 255 and Milesburg exits, specifically from mile markers 102 to 148. This includes the following highways... Route 322 from east of Rockton to north of Port Matilda. State Road 153 from near S.B. Elliot State Park to Penfield. State Road 255 from Penfield to Penfield. State Road 350 near Philipsburg. SAFETY INFO... Conditions can deteriorate rapidly in winter weather situations. Be prepared for snow or ice covered roads.
